Good morning, crafty friends! Today we're sharing some fabulous crafty inspiration from our Global Team, using products from the October release, plus lots more! (Yes, we know it is November, we're a bit late!)

Anna used the stamp set in the October kit to create this amazing set of Christmassy tags! Who wouldn't be excited to see one of these with their name on it?

Joylita used the Color Layering Holiday Neighborhood layering stencil set to create a Christmas village! I love how she used gold glitter paper for the sentiment - it adds just the right amount of sparkle!

Karen used the bold prints stamp in the October Kit to create this background for her happy gingerbread man! He and his candy cane accessories are from the Peeking Gingerbread Man Fancy Die set.

Lisa used the October kit to create these fun collage cards. Do you prefer "Let it snow" or "Fa la la"?

Lounon created a nostalgic, wintry scene with a lamp post and a park bench on her card.  She used the Snowy Street Lamp Fancy Dies set.

Michelle used the Tree Pattern Cover Plate, along with the Espalier Fruit Tree Bold Prints stamp to create this forest of Christmas trees in traditional red, green and gold!

Natasha created a rainbow of cardstock strips as a backdrop for the Love You So Much coverplate die. Such a happy card!

Waleska went tropical this month! She used the Birds of Paradise Fancy Dies and the Leafy Background stamp on her bright and colourful card.

We hope our Global Team has inspired you to get creative! We look forward to sharing more of their creative work with you soon. Thanks so much for visiting!
